South East Kent Astronomical Society meeting
The second Thursday of the month from January 2026 to December 2026, except for August
Alkham Village Hall
Hogbrook Hill Lane, Alkham, Kent, CT15 7AR
Join the welcoming members of the South East Kent Astronomical Society for their regular second Thursday of every month meetings at Alkham Village Hall.
Meetings include a presentation by a guest speaker and are an opportunity to learn more about the Society, including their “Paddock Night” observing sessions at their members-only observatory.
The start time 19:30 is subject to change; if you plan to attend this session, please contact the Society to confirm.
